The International Rating Agency Standard & Poor’s has affirmed the long-term credit rating of Moscow at ‘BBB’ level, and the rating on the national scale ‘ruAAA’ has been also affirmed with the stable outlook, reports RIA News, referring to the agency.
The Moscow rating coincides with the Russia’s rating (‘BBB’) and reflects the status of the Russian economic, administrative and finance center, says the report.
The agency has been also affirmed the long-term credit rating of St. Petersburg at the level ‘BB+’ and the rating at the national scale ‘ruAA+’ with the stable outlook.
